The Stevenson Memorial Hospital Foundation has announced the final numbers from the ‘Your Greatest Change to Meet Our Greatest Needs’ campaign.
From July 1 to Dec. 31, 2023, new donations to the campaign were matched by the Morningview Foundation.
The campaign raised $750,000, which the Morningview Foundation matched for a total of $1.5 million.
The Moringview Foundation has been a longtime supporter of Stevenson Memorial Hospital. The funds raised support the purchase of critical equipment, allowing the flexibility to invest where it is needed the most to improve community healthcare.
“We’re profoundly thankful for the community’s support in the success of The Morningview Foundation’s $750,000 matching gift,” said Mary Thomas, CEO of SMHF. “The doubled impact of every donation, combined with local support, has enabled us to raise an extraordinary $1.5 million. This achievement empowers Stevenson Memorial Hospital to address its greatest needs, ensuring enhanced healthcare services for patients, families, and staff.”
SMH president and CEO Jody Levac expressed thanks for the donations and matching effort by the Morningview Foundation.
“We are grateful for the continued support of The Morningview Foundation and, in turn, our community, who have helped make this match campaign a success,” Mr. Levac said. “Contributions such as these are so critical to the hospital as the costs for equipment needs, technology and capital infrastructure projects continue to increase. We rely on the generosity of the community to help fund these costs, which is why donations to the hospital are so important. A new hospital building for our community is very much needed, and it is donations like these that are going to help make it happen.”
